The GARDENA Collision Avoidance Sensor for smart SILENO uses radar to detect objects in the path of your robotic mower. Compatible with the smart SILENO pro, smart SILENO max, and smart SILENO free series, it scans the area in front of the mower to identify obstacles before contact occurs. By spotting items early, the sensor enables the machine to adjust its route, helping to prevent impact damage to both the mower and garden objects.
Weighing 500 g, the sensor is light enough that it does not affect the mower's balance or handling. The weatherproof construction allows the unit to remain mounted during rain and other outdoor conditions. Power is drawn directly from the mower’s battery, meaning no external cables or separate charging are required. Note that this is a radar sensor and does not replace a boundary wire. The unit mounts easily to the existing mower frame and is particularly useful for gardens with temporary obstacles or scattered items.
